Abstract

The Selfridge Sustainability Study (S3) is a community?driven and cooperative strategic planning process involving Selfridge Air National Guard Base (Selfridge ANGB), Macomb County and its communities that surround the military installation (Chesterfield Township, Harrison Township, Macomb Township, Clinton Township, Mount Clemens, St. Clair Shores, Fraser, Roseville, and New Baltimore), and the State of Michigan. This effort seeks to promote community planning, environmental protection, and economic development in a manner that is compatible with military training, testing, and operational missions - and seeks to develop recommendations that minimize the civilian impacts on the installation and the mission. With funding provided to the partnership by way of the OEA, this 18 month project will produce a final report that will be available to the public and is accompanied with a good-faith commitment from local and military leadership to implement the recommendations from the report in order to achieve a more sustainable environment that is both supportive of the community and Selfridge Air National Guard Base.
